“The Australian three-toed skink may be in the process of transitioning from egg-laying to giving live birth.”…
”Despite the vast differences between egg-laying and live birth, some species can do both. This phenomenon called “bimodal reproduction” is exceptionally rare. There are more than 6500 species of lizards worldwide, but only three exhibit bimodal reproduction.”…
